The size of Thuringowa Central is approximately 1.9 square kilometres. It has 4 parks covering nearly 18.1% of total area. The population of Thuringowa Central in 2016 was 2023 people. By 2021 the population was 1953 showing a population decline of 3.5%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Thuringowa Central is 30-39 years. Households in Thuringowa Central are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1000 - $1399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Thuringowa Central work in a community and personal service occupation.In 2021, 70.10% of the homes in Thuringowa Central were owner-occupied compared with 66.60% in 2016.
